Muston - There is a public house/restaurant in Muston and further facilities are available in the adjacent village of Bottesford including primary and secondary schools, several public houses and restaurants, railway station with links to Nottingham and Grantham from where there is a fast rail link to London's Kings Cross in just over an hour and there is a daily bus service to the Grammar Schools in Grantham. The A52, A46 and A1 are also close by providing excellent road access. There are local walks along the Grantham canal and pretty Vale of Belvoir countryside which links to nearby picturesque villages, many of which offer highly regarded public houses and restaurants. The village is a stone's throw away from Belvoir Castle which holds events and shows throughout the year. Muston also boasts 'Muston Meadows' which is understood to be one of the finest lowland meadows in England, extending to approximately 41 hectares offering a haven for local wildlife and plants.
